Vinland National Center - Residential Program
Overview
Set on a wooded campus at Lake Independence in Minnesota, this residential addiction treatment program is designed specifically for men with cognitive impairments, learning disabilities, and co-occurring conditions. Tailored, long-term programming includes mental health care, therapeutic exercise, and trauma-responsive services in a calm, rural setting.

Individualized Program to Empower Men with Cognitive Impairments
This specialized program fills gaps in substance use treatment for men who are also struggling with learning disabilities, memory issues, traumatic brain injuries (TBI), or other cognitive impairments. One-on-one counseling and evidence-based therapies commonly used to address substance use are combined with therapeutic exercise—to improve strength, balance, flexibility, and body mechanics—to meet clients’ overall recovery needs. The structured schedule is paced to meet varying cognitive needs.
Rural, Peaceful Setting for Healing
The 61-bed residential facility sits in a wooded area overlooking the lake. The campus includes walking trails, gardens, a basketball court, remodeled fitness center, and plenty of outdoor space to participate in group activities. The facility’s residential program includes shared rooms with accessible showers. Nutritious meals are prepared on-site to support various facets of physical and emotional healing.
Long-Term Residential Support for High Need Clients
To best support clients facing co-occurring disorders, the residential program is supervised around-the-clock by health services technicians. Time spent in the residential drug and alcohol treatment program is curated to each individual’s needs, but typically lasts 45-90 days, with opportunities to continue on to Vinland’s outpatient and supportive housing programs.
